While many cities and counties in the U.S. have placed bans on fireworks because of noise or increased fire risk do to high temperatures and drought-like conditions, we're guessing there are some of you who will be setting off a few bottle rockets or Roman candles tonight or tomorrow. So, when you do, keep in mind the following safety tips we've cobbled together (more in-depth reading is available at each link):
- By all means, make sure water or a water source (like a hose) is close at hand.
- Properly dispose of used fireworks by soaking them in water before throwing them away.
- Never try to make your own fireworks.
- Remember: These things are best left to (responsible) adults.
